The 15th Amendment
Ratified in 1870 and granted African-American males the right to vote.
![Page 13: Undecided Voters. Elections How the System Works](https://reader030.vdocuments.us/reader030/viewer/2022032606/56649e915503460f94b96cfb/html5/thumbnails/13.jpg)
The 19th Amendment
• Ratified in 1920 and granted women the right to vote.

When Federal Elections are Held
• Date is determined by Congress
• 1st Tuesday after the 1st Monday in November of even numbered years.

Voter Registration For Ohio
• Ohio registration requirements• 18 years of age – 26th Amendment• Citizen of the United States• Registered 30 days prior to the election• Resident of the county 30 days prior to the
election
